Contemporary Political Protest : Essays on Political Militancy / Abby Peterson.

"This title was first published in 2001. An investigation of the new wave of militant political activity emerging across Europe. The book examines the role of emotions in militant activity, the way in which the body is implicated in militant political actions, and the concept of media modernity...
